Jonathan,

   If you have MPEX, you may use the PRINTOPREPLY function.  It will return
a string variable.

Subject:  [HP3000-L] Console prompting from a batch job


        Does anybody know of a little utility program that can be placed in
a batch
job that would then prompt the console for a reply and it would then set a
variable based on the reply before moving on?  I'm not looking for variable
replacement at stream time but rather variable creation during execution of
a job.
